Govt Introduces Simplified PAN Forms To Ease Tax Compliance


(MENAFN- KNN India) New Delhi, Apr 13 (KNN) The Income Tax Department has introduced simplified tax forms under the Income Tax Act, 2025, effective April 1, 2026, aimed at improving ease of compliance and streamlining processes for taxpayers.

Under the revised Income Tax Rules, 2026, the erstwhile Form 49AA has been replaced with two new forms, Form 95 and Form 96, designed to cater to specific categories of applicants.

Form 95 will be used for Permanent Account Number (PAN) allotment applications filed by individuals who are not citizens of India, while Form 96 will apply to entities incorporated outside India seeking PAN registration.

Focus on Simplification and Faster Processing

The introduction of separate, category-specific forms is intended to simplify compliance requirements and enhance taxpayer experience. The move is also expected to improve voluntary participation in the tax system.

Officials said the focused structure of the new forms will reduce delays in digitisation, enable faster verification, and ensure quicker processing of PAN applications.

Documentation Requirements

Applicants will be required to submit standard documentation, including proof of identity, proof of address, and proof of date of birth or incorporation, depending on the category.

The reform is part of broader efforts by the government to modernise tax administration, reduce procedural complexity, and strengthen ease of doing business.

Impact on MSMEs

The introduction of simplified PAN application forms will benefit MSMEs, especially those with foreign ownership or cross-border operations, by reducing compliance complexity and processing time.

Faster PAN issuance and clearer documentation requirements will ease tax registration, improve ease of doing business, and support smoother entry and operations for global MSME participants in India.
